In the smallest of baby steps, the Santa Barbara City Council has begun to move toward a potential revitalization plan for its ailing State Street shopping district. With a series of unanimous votes and directives on Aug. 14, the council agreed to start the process for hiring a consultant to create a revitalization plan, to…
